Tensions Rising: US and Chinese Navy Ships Narrowly Avoid a Collision
News is emerging that on December 5th the USS Cowpens, a nuclear guided missile warship, narrowly avoided a collision with a Chinese Navy vessel.

“On December 5th, while lawfully operating in international waters in the South China Sea, USS Cowpens and a PLA Navy vessel had an encounter that required maneuvering to avoid a collision,”a Navy official told the Washington Free Beacon.
“This incident underscores the need to ensure the highest standards of professional seamanship, including communications between vessels, to mitigate the risk of an unintended incident or mishap.”
Coming just a week or so after the Chinese set up their Air Defense Identification Zone (ADIZ) in the East China Sea, the incident has highlighted how easily the situation in the region could escalate.
Rick Fisher, military affairs expert, also spoke to the Washington Free Beacon. He said:
“In this early stage of using its newly acquired naval power, China is posturing and bullying, but China is also looking for a fight, a battle that will cow the Americans, the Japanese, and the Filipinos,”
The Chinese trying to force an American ship to stop in international waters has not gone down well, and complaints have been lodged in Beijing.
